Explaining Collagen

Before we start talking about what is good about this product though, we want to take the time to actually explain collagen and what it is.

Collagen makes up a good 30% or so of the protein inside your body. It is a substance found inside our tendons, ligaments, connective tissues, skin, and bones.

However, once we hit our mid 30s, our body stops producing as much of it, which is why we are hit by a cascade of increasingly annoying aches in our joints, and wrinkles start to pop up.

Primal Kitchen’s Collagen Peptides

Now, onto the product at hand. Peptides are a legendary answer to an… age-old problem. They are made from 100% Bovine Collagen from grass-fed humanely treated cows in South America.

No, it's not vegan, it is sugar, soy, gluten, and whey-free though. It is also Keto, Whole 30, and Paleo-friendly too. So, it still has plenty going for it.

Every serving is an 11 gram scoop, and there are a good 41 servings per container.

What is even better about this? Well, each serving has 10g of protein but only 40-70 calories (varying by flavor).

How Do You Take Collagen Peptides?

Speaking of how you get to take it, let’s talk more about that.

It is a powder, which you can dissolve in hot or cold liquid, so you can take it however you want. Hell, you can even mix it into your soup if you want.

You could have it in your morning coffee, blending a fresh brew with a scoop of your collagen peptides before you pop in a creamer.

You can have it however you want to. Mix it into your routine.

If you’re in the process of getting fit and healthy, try mixing it with your coffee and having some coconut oil in it, it will keep you satisfied but semi-fasted, and you won’t feel the need to snack between breakfast and lunch!

You can get it in many flavors as well, but there is something to be said for getting the plain flavor, you could add it into literally anything, and it won’t change the flavor at all.

What’s In It?

These collagen peptides only contain Bovine Collagen Peptides, and whatever flavor you pick out.

Bovine Collagen Peptides are a type of protein that primarily comes from cattle, however there are alternatives which can come from plants too.

This is a type of protein that includes 10 grams of types 1 and type 3 collagen which provides you with a wide range of benefits.

First we have type 1, which composes a majority of the collagen you need, giving support to your skin, teeth, tendons, bones, cartilage, and connective tissues.

Then there is type 3, which is the type that supports your muscles, arteries, and organs.
